Witness to Surrender by Siddique Salik is a notable historical memoir that provides a firsthand account of the events leading up to the surrender of Pakistani forces in East Pakistan in December 1971. Written by a military officer and journalist who was present during the conflict, the book offers a detailed perspective on the political, military, and social circumstances surrounding one of the most significant turning points in South Asian history.

Through personal observations and firsthand experiences, Salik recounts the challenges faced by military personnel, the changing political landscape, and the growing tensions that culminated in the Bangladesh Liberation War. The memoir explores the atmosphere within East Pakistan during the final months of the conflict and provides insight into how events unfolded from the perspective of someone directly involved.

Witness to Surrender covers topics such as the Bangladesh Liberation War, military history, South Asian history, political conflict, Pakistan history, wartime leadership, international relations, journalism, strategy, and historical memoirs. As a primary-source account, it contributes to a broader understanding of the complex events that led to the emergence of Bangladesh as an independent nation.
